Panera Bread Salad Menu with Prices
Panera Bread offers a variety of fresh, flavorful salads that cater to different dietary preferences and nutritional needs. The Panera Bread salad menu with prices provides transparency, allowing you to select meals based on calories, protein, fiber, and other nutrients while staying within your budget. From protein-rich chicken salads to vegetarian and seasonal options, each salad is crafted with fresh greens, vegetables, and high-quality ingredients. Understanding nutritional content and price ranges helps you make informed choices for lunch, dinner, or a light meal, ensuring a satisfying and wholesome experience.
| Salad Item | Description | Price Range (USD) | Calories | Protein (g) | Fiber (g) |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Fuji Apple Salad with Chicken | Mixed greens, grilled chicken, apple slices, candied pecans, gorgonzola, light dressing | $9.49 – $10.49 | 430–500 | 28–32 | 5–6 | Sweet and savory, protein-rich |
| Mediterranean Chicken Salad | Grilled chicken, mixed greens, tomatoes, cucumbers, olives, feta, Greek dressing | $9.99 – $10.99 | 410–480 | 30–33 | 5–7 | Mediterranean flavors, nutrient-dense |
| Caesar Salad with Chicken | Romaine, grilled chicken, Parmesan, croutons, Caesar dressing | $8.99 – $9.99 | 450–520 | 28–32 | 4–5 | Classic flavor, protein-packed |
| Green Goddess Cobb Salad with Chicken | Mixed greens, chicken, bacon, avocado, eggs, tomatoes, Green Goddess dressing | $10.49 – $11.49 | 500–580 | 32–36 | 6–7 | Hearty, high-protein, nutrient-dense |
| Lentil Quinoa Bowl with Cage-Free Egg | Lentils, quinoa, fresh vegetables, soft-cooked egg | $9.99 – $10.99 | 450–520 | 20–25 | 10 | Plant-forward, fiber-rich, balanced |
| Seasonal / Limited-Time Salads | Fresh seasonal ingredients, varying combinations | $9.49 – $11.49 | Varies | Varies | Varies | Nutrient-rich, rotating flavors, customizable |
Fuji Apple Salad with Chicken
The Fuji Apple Salad with Chicken features mixed greens, grilled chicken, apple slices, candied pecans, gorgonzola cheese, and a light dressing. Calories range from 430–500, with 28–32 grams of protein and 5–6 grams of fiber. This salad provides a balance of lean protein, healthy fats, and vitamins from fruit and greens, making it a nutrient-dense meal option.
Pricing typically ranges from $9.49–$10.49 depending on location. You can customize by removing cheese, adjusting dressing portions, or adding extra vegetables. Pairing this salad with a cup of soup or a small side adds variety and extra nutrients. The Fuji Apple Salad with Chicken is ideal for those seeking a sweet and savory combination that supports a balanced diet while offering satisfying flavors.
Mediterranean Chicken Salad
The Mediterranean Chicken Salad combines grilled chicken, mixed greens, tomatoes, cucumbers, olives, and feta cheese with a Greek-inspired dressing. Calories typically range from 410–480, with 30–33 grams of protein and 5–7 grams of fiber. The fresh vegetables provide antioxidants and vitamins, while the protein ensures satiety and energy throughout the day.
Pricing generally falls between $9.99–$10.99. Customization options include removing cheese, selecting lighter dressings, or adding extra vegetables for increased fiber and nutrient content. This salad is perfect for individuals seeking a Mediterranean-flavored, balanced meal rich in protein, fiber, and essential vitamins while keeping calories in check.
Caesar Salad with Chicken
The Caesar Salad with Chicken features crisp romaine, grilled chicken, shredded Parmesan, and croutons with classic Caesar dressing. Calories range from 450–520, with approximately 28–32 grams of protein and 4–5 grams of fiber. The salad provides a protein-rich option while delivering essential nutrients from romaine and Parmesan cheese.
Pricing typically ranges from $8.99–$9.99. You can customize by removing croutons or using lighter dressing to reduce calories, or add extra chicken for additional protein. This salad offers a classic flavor profile and nutrient balance, making it a popular choice for a filling, flavorful, and health-conscious lunch or dinner.
Green Goddess Cobb Salad with Chicken
The Green Goddess Cobb Salad with Chicken contains mixed greens, grilled chicken, bacon, avocado, hard-boiled eggs, tomatoes, and Green Goddess dressing. Calories range from 500–580, with 32–36 grams of protein and 6–7 grams of fiber. This salad is rich in protein, healthy fats from avocado and eggs, and fiber from fresh vegetables.
Pricing usually falls between $10.49–$11.49 depending on location. Customization options include removing bacon or eggs, using lighter dressing, or adding extra vegetables. This salad is ideal for those who want a hearty, nutrient-dense meal that balances flavor, protein, and essential nutrients for energy and satiety.
Lentil Quinoa Bowl with Cage-Free Egg
The Lentil Quinoa Bowl with Cage-Free Egg includes lentils, quinoa, fresh vegetables, and a soft-cooked egg. Calories range from 450–520, with 20–25 grams of protein and 10 grams of fiber. This bowl is rich in plant-based protein, complex carbohydrates, and essential vitamins and minerals, making it a balanced and wholesome choice.
Pricing typically ranges from $9.99–$10.99 depending on location. Customization options include adjusting vegetables, adding extra protein, or choosing a lighter dressing. This salad bowl is perfect for plant-forward diners seeking a filling, nutrient-rich, and flavorful meal that combines protein, fiber, and healthy carbohydrates.

Calories and Portion Awareness
When it comes to making informed choices, being aware of calories and portion sizes is key. Panera Bread salads vary significantly in caloric content, depending on the ingredients and toppings. Lighter options like the Mediterranean Veggie Salad provide roughly 350–420 calories, while more robust salads such as the Green Goddess Cobb Salad can range from 500–580 calories. Adding high-calorie toppings, including cheese, bacon, or nuts, can further increase total calories. By understanding these variations, you can select a salad that fits your dietary goals, whether you are watching caloric intake or maintaining a balanced meal plan.
Portion control is another effective strategy. Many Panera salads can be ordered in half portions or with dressing served on the side, helping reduce overall calories while maintaining flavor. Pairing your salad with a low-calorie side, such as a fruit cup, can enhance fiber, vitamins, and minerals without adding excess calories. Paying attention to portion sizes ensures that your meal remains satisfying and aligns with your health objectives. Making small adjustments, like skipping high-calorie toppings or choosing lighter dressings, allows you to enjoy Panera salads without compromising taste or nutrition.
